Early DEtection of wEaring off in Parkinson disease: The DEEP study

2014

Assessing the frequency of Wearing-Off (WO) in Parkinson's disease (PD) patients, and its impact on Quality of Life (QoL). METHODS: Consecutive ambulatory patients, who were on dopaminergic treatment for ≥ 1 year, were included in this multicentre, observational cross-sectional study. In a single visit, WO was diagnosed based on neurologist assessment as well as using the validated Italian version of a patient self-rated 19-question Wearing-Off Questionnaire (WOQ-19); WO was defined for scores ≥ 2. How many parkinsonian patients are suitable candidates for deep brain stimulation of subthalamic nucleus? Results of a questionnaire.

2008

We used a CAPSIT-based questionnaire to estimate the percentage of parkinsonian patients suitable for subthalamic nucleus (STN) deep brain stimulation (DBS) in a movement disorders clinic. We found that out of 641 consecutive PD patients only 1.6% fulfilled strict STN-DBS criteria. When we applied more flexible criteria, the percentage of eligibility increased to 4.5%. Most patients (60%) were ineligible because they did not satisfy multiple questionnaire items. Items related to disease severity were responsible for the largest number of exclusions. This knowledge will help make decisions on resource allocation in centres wishing to start DBS surgery.

Rare coding variants in PLCG2, ABI3, and TREM2 implicate microglial-mediated innate immunity in Alzheimer's disease

2017

International audience; We identified rare coding variants associated with Alzheimer's disease in a three-stage case-control study of 85,133 subjects. In stage 1, we genotyped 34,174 samples using a whole-exome microarray. In stage 2, we tested associated variants (P < 1 × 10-4) in 35,962 independent samples using de novo genotyping and imputed genotypes. In stage 3, we used an additional 14,997 samples to test the most significant stage 2 associations (P < 5 × 10-8) using imputed genotypes. Prevalence of Parkinson's disease and other types of parkinsonism in the Aeolian Archipelago, Sicily.

2007

Abstract Objective To estimate prevalence of Parkinson's disease (PD) and other types of parkinsonism in the Aeolian Archipelago, Sicily. Methods We studied the frequency of PD and other types of parkinsonism in the Aeolian Archipelago (population 13,431). All potential cases were identified from available medical information sources. To ensure the completeness of the case-findings, a screening questionnaire was also mailed to residents aged 40 years and over. Subjects were considered prevalent if they fulfilled the SNES diagnostic criteria for PD, on prevalence day (January 1, 2001).
